About 10 Boleyn Walk
10 Boleyn Walk is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Leatherhead (KT22 7HU). It has a recorded floor area of 76 m² (around 818 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(September 2018)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since December 2008.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good, lighting went from Average to Very Good and main heating went from Average to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 86).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2014.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 76 m² it's 20.3% larger than the typical home in the postcode (63 m² median across 35 EPCs). Across 2004–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£554,000 is 11.9%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£605/sq ft) was about 88.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: October 2021 at £495,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
